I’m open to correction but my understanding is everyone dreams when they have REM sleep and everyone has some REM sleep every night unless there are rare medical conditions which would be unhealthy if there is a long period of no REM sleep.
People who believe they never dream (including myself before I learned this) simply don’t remember it. If you were woken artificially during REM you might remember fragments.
